    With Triation XIII, Ritter Butzke Records continues its series with a tightly curated selection of club-driven tracks, positioned between melodic techno and progressive house. The release focuses on clarity, movement and controlled intensity, allowing each element to unfold with purpose. "Touch It" by Black Box, ALIGEE and Gareden opens with a direct, energetic approach. A driving groove meets a central vocal that cuts through the mix, while layered synths build tension and release in a precise, peak-time structure. "Behavior" by N1RVAAN, Elyonn and IURII takes a more melodic route. Defined by synth shots and plucked elements, the track evolves through subtle shifts rather than dramatic changes, creating a steady, hypnotic progression. Closing the release, "Body Talk" by Sin.port moves into a darker, groove-focused space. Heavy basslines form the foundation, while vocal phrases appear in fragments, adding texture and character without dominating the arrangement. Across all three tracks, Triation XIII maintains a consistent tone while allowing contrast in detail and structure. Functional and refined, the release is built for the dancefloor, balancing energy with restraint and atmosphere.
